Vidya, I don't know if I'm understanding it very well but, I think that the
best way is to parse your text using a routine outside Solr. You might need
to map the different parts of your document using your domain knowledge and
use such routine to produce an XML document for example, with corresponding
tags for any part you need to differentiate. After that you could index it
in Solr.
